Love It to Life is the fifth studio album by Jesse Malin. It features a collective of players and friends called "The St. Marks Social".[7] The first single from the album was "Burning the Bowery".[8] The album was released on April 27, 2010.
On two of the tracks ("The Archer" and "Disco Ghetto") Malin's best friend Ryan Adams played electric guitar and sang backing vocals.
